EIP tracks 1 public exploit for EIP-2026-117511. PoCs published by Richard M. Smith.
AI-analyzed exploit summary This exploit demonstrates a Daylight Savings Time (DST) calculation bug in MSVCRT.DLL, causing a one-hour offset in Windows applications when April 1st falls on a Sunday. The code tests specific timestamps to show the incorrect DST interpretation.
